Output 8a27c66aedc869a0d02cfcb53bcd1f4b48681e2cb0b2efb3d2708ee5b6df55fc:57

value
103658
script pubkey
OP_0 OP_PUSHBYTES_20 1a78fb8b2bdbbb81991c35d680c21e7f3fa6fe46
address
bc1qrfu0hzetmwacrxguxhtgpss70ul6dljx2n38s9
transaction
8a27c66aedc869a0d02cfcb53bcd1f4b48681e2cb0b2efb3d2708ee5b6df55fc
confirmations
5214
spent
true